I bought an airbrush today for $20 at a yardsale from an old guy, completely unused... It's an Aztek by Testors with a few different jars and nozzles, a video, and neat wooden case.  They go for about $150 on ebay.   I want to start spraying my own crankbaits, thought this might be a good option to start with before I go committing big money to an expensive airbrush.

Anyone have experience with this airbrush?  Positives/Negative, or reviews?

I've never used that brush but have read good things from guys that use it.   The splatter tip is suppose to be the bomb.  

Do yourself a favor and spend the money on good paint.   It will save you a lot of trouble from trying to spray cheap hobby paint.    If you do go the hobby paint route, you will need a big bottle of extender and transparent base for thinning the paint.
